In this special edition, we highlight the 60s, our first decade. "We arewhat we remember," says Nobel laureate John Eccles. Likewise, we believe it's important toremember our past, so we can appreciate who we are today. As Dr. Stephen Bertman, an experton contemporary cultures, explains, "A culture maintains its identity by passing on the sum ofits values and experiences from one generation to the next."DanielJ.
